Ministry of Digital Transition Backs Burkinabe Tech Brand VIIM in Advancing Local Innovation

The initiative aims to contribute to the country’s digital sovereignty by promoting locally developed technology.

The Minister of Digital Transition, Postal and Electronic Communications, Dr. Aminata Zerbo/Sabane, held a meeting with Abas Zangré, promoter of the Burkinabe technology brand VIIM, which specializes in the production of laptops and Android tablets adapted to local climatic conditions.

During the audience, Zangré presented the objectives of the VIIM initiative, emphasizing its mission to design and manufacture durable, climate-resilient electronic devices suited for Burkina Faso’s environment. The initiative aims to contribute to the country’s digital sovereignty by promoting locally developed technology.

Dr. Zerbo/Sabane commended the innovation behind the VIIM project and encouraged its founder to learn from existing national experiences in the technology sector to strengthen its implementation. She also highlighted the importance of establishing a production unit that could create employment opportunities for young people, reinforcing the government’s commitment to supporting local entrepreneurship and industrial growth within the digital economy.

The meeting reflects Burkina Faso’s broader vision to promote homegrown digital innovation and foster a sustainable technology ecosystem that supports national development.
